On Thursday, October 7, at The Grove of Anaheim in Southern California, TransWorld Motocross is pleased to be honoring Rick Johnson with the 2010 Legend Award during the annual TransWorld Motocross Awards Show. Rick Johnson was one of the greatest AMA motocross and Supercross racers of all time. He has been riding dirt bikes since he was three years old, winning his first National championship for Yamaha in 1984 at age 20. Â
